Debka File reports that bin

Debka File reports that bin Laden is indeed alive, and that he returned last month to Saudi Arabia along with Zawahiri and others. He is said to be living in a remote desert area near Yemen, under the protection of a nomadic tribe. Debka File claims further that he has resumed command over al Qaeda forces in the Gulf region, and is coordinating al Qaeda’s activities closely with Iraq.


Books to read from Power Line